visual3d:getting_started:visual3d_release_notes
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
visual3d:getting_started:visual3d_release_notes [2024/10/21 21:52] – Added v2024.10.3 wikisysop | visual3d:getting_started:visual3d_release_notes [2025/05/29 14:17] (current) – [Updates prior to 2021] wikisysop | ||
---|---|---|---|
Line 1: | Line 1: | ||
====== Visual3D Release Notes ====== | ====== Visual3D Release Notes ====== | ||
- | {{: | + | {{: |
|| | || | ||
Visual3D is updated many times a year and we always recommend staying up-to-date so that you have access to the latest features and bug fixes. These release notes provide a summary of changes for releases since the major v2022.08 release. | Visual3D is updated many times a year and we always recommend staying up-to-date so that you have access to the latest features and bug fixes. These release notes provide a summary of changes for releases since the major v2022.08 release. | ||
- | ===== Updates in 2024 ==== | + | ===== Updates in 2025 ===== |
+ | |||
+ | - Updates for 2025.05.2 | ||
+ | - [Enhancement] Add a File_Tag_Exists function to Evaluate_Expression, | ||
+ | - Updates for 2025.05.1 | ||
+ | - [Bug Fix] Compute Model Based Data dialog fails to convert joint name to signal name the first time the pipeline command is edited. | ||
+ | - Updates for 2025.04.2 | ||
+ | - [Bug Fix] Mouse-over of a report graph previously limited the text display to 80 characters. This is now extended to an unlimited number of characters. | ||
+ | - [Bug Fix] Minor bug fixes. | ||
+ | - Updates for 2025.04.1 | ||
+ | - [Enhancement] Mouse-over of a report graph previously limited the text display to 80 characters. This is now extended to an unlimited number of characters | ||
+ | - [Enhancement] Added the Modify_Signal_Rate command to modify the point, analog, and rotation rate without resampling the data. This was intended to correct errors in the sampling rate stored in the parameters. | ||
+ | - [Bug Fix] The Set_View_Options command did not save to the registry properly. | ||
+ | - [Bug Fix] Minor bug fixes. | ||
+ | - Updates for 2025.03.2 | ||
+ | - [Enhancement] Substantial changes to the Metric_Time_Of_Global_Maximum_From_Event command relating to which components can be exported and which components can be used for the event detection. | ||
+ | - [Enhancement] Added a model metric for Sex to the Manage_File_Merge command. This was made necessary by recent Theia3D releases which include inertial parameters separated by Male and Female. | ||
+ | - [Bug Fix] The Event_Maximum command failed to select the correct point frame based on the subframe found. This happened randomly when the subframe was in the middle of two frames. | ||
+ | - [Bug Fix] The Add_Landmark command crashed when a model expression for distance contained rotation signals. | ||
+ | - [Bug Fix] Several minor bug fixes. | ||
+ | - Updates for 2025.03.1 | ||
+ | - [Enhancement] Allow a model of one subject to exist over multiple static files | ||
+ | - [Enhancement] Update compute model based dialog for multiple subjects and multiple models | ||
+ | - [Enhancement] Add new command Copy_Segment_Assignments_To_Force_And_COP allowing the GRF to be applied to more than one subject simultaneously | ||
+ | - [Enhancement] Add a new C3D parameter for the sex of the subject. | ||
+ | - [Enhancement] Add an option to Manage_File_Merge to specify a virtual lab | ||
+ | - [Bug Fix] Fixed a bug in Add_Landmark should a customer include the reserved string ORIGIN in the definition | ||
+ | - [Bug Fix] Fixed a bug where the Coda pelvis wasn't being animated correctly when a CMZ file is opened | ||
+ | - [Bug Fix] Several minor bug fixes | ||
+ | - Updates for 2025.02.1 | ||
+ | - [Enhancement] Updated Pipeline Command Remove_Unlabeled_Points to accept a user defined prefix | ||
+ | - [Bug Fix] Fixed a bug where Modify_Subject_Parameters Command did not remove C3D Subjects without removing subject prefix signal names. | ||
+ | - [Bug Fix] Fixed a bug where Metric_Mean would fail for legacy parameter / | ||
+ | - Updates for 2025.01.1 | ||
+ | - [Enhancement] It is now possible to remove the " | ||
+ | - [Enhancement] Modified infrastructure for plug-ins, enabling meta-commands to be used from the Visual3D engine. | ||
+ | - [Bug Fix] Fixed a bug where the Export_Data_To_Ascii_File command did not properly handle the situation where certain subject tags were active. In particular, the command now appropriate handles exports for " | ||
+ | - [Bug Fix] Fixed a bug where Visual3D would crash when animating multiple files without an event sequence. | ||
+ | |||
+ | ===== Updates in 2024 ===== | ||
+ | - Updates for 2024.11.2 | ||
+ | - [New Feature] Added five new model-based items: FREE_MOMENT, | ||
+ | - [Enhancement] Added new function Point_Tracked_By_3Points to the Evaluate_Expression command. | ||
+ | - [Bug Fix] Fixed a bug where using a text signal as an expression for signal components failed. | ||
+ | - [Bug Fix] Fixed a bug where markers without associated data would be erroneously created with zero values. | ||
+ | - Updates for 2024.11.1 | ||
+ | - [Bug Fix] Fixed a bug where file name conventions used across multiple sessions would cause the wrong files to merged by the Manage_File_Merge command. | ||
+ | - Updates for 2024.10.4 | ||
+ | - [Bug Fix] Removed Right Clavicle and Left Clavicle as default segments as this caused a conflict with legacy files. | ||
- Updates for 2024.10.3 | - Updates for 2024.10.3 | ||
- [Bug Fix] Fixed a bug for the Manage_File_Merge command relating to the reconciling units of measurement between files when importing signals from a C3D file. | - [Bug Fix] Fixed a bug for the Manage_File_Merge command relating to the reconciling units of measurement between files when importing signals from a C3D file. | ||
Line 74: | Line 122: | ||
- [Enhancement] Modified Shadow Segment functionality | - [Enhancement] Modified Shadow Segment functionality | ||
- | ===== Updates in 2023 ==== | + | ===== Updates in 2023 ===== |
- Updates in v2023.12.1 | - Updates in v2023.12.1 | ||
- [Bug Fix] Fix FP_Auto_Baseline for unusual customer force platform and subject weight which used incorrect representative zero frame | - [Bug Fix] Fix FP_Auto_Baseline for unusual customer force platform and subject weight which used incorrect representative zero frame | ||
Line 245: | Line 293: | ||
- [Usability] Modify command parameter name from Subject_Name to Subject_Prefix to represent parameter use. | - [Usability] Modify command parameter name from Subject_Name to Subject_Prefix to represent parameter use. | ||
- | ===== Updates in 2022 (post major release) ==== | + | ===== Updates in 2022 (post major release) |
- Updates in v2022.12.2 | - Updates in v2022.12.2 | ||
- [Bug Fix] Graph edit PROCESSED folder not recognized | - [Bug Fix] Graph edit PROCESSED folder not recognized | ||
Line 314: | Line 362: | ||
===== Previous Updates ===== | ===== Previous Updates ===== | ||
- | === 2022 (prior to major release) === | + | ==== 2022 (prior to major release) |
- Updates in 2022.07.1 | - Updates in 2022.07.1 | ||
- [Bug Fix] Metric Signal Value At Event fix for adding extra result that was not needed, and named odd when appending to signal name. | - [Bug Fix] Metric Signal Value At Event fix for adding extra result that was not needed, and named odd when appending to signal name. | ||
Line 407: | Line 455: | ||
- [Bug Fix] Fix reading C3D files over 2GB | - [Bug Fix] Fix reading C3D files over 2GB | ||
- | === Updates in 2021 === | + | ==== Updates in 2021 ==== |
+ | |||
+ | - Updates in 2021.12.2 | ||
+ | - [Enhancement] More command support for subjects | ||
+ | - [Bug Fixes] Fixed bugs related to subjects from prior preview releases. | ||
+ | - [Enhancement] All prior dialog updates for usability with multiple subjects. | ||
+ | - [Enhancement] All prior multisubject support using subject prefixes defined in C3D parameters. | ||
+ | - Updates in 2021.11.5 | ||
+ | - [Enhancement] Multisubject support using subject prefixes defined in C3D parameters. | ||
+ | - [Enhancement] Multiple separate static calibration files to be applied to C3D files. | ||
+ | - [Enhancement] Numerous support for multiple subjects in order to support metric and other command data calculations. | ||
+ | - Updates in 2021.09.1 | ||
+ | - [Bug Fix] Fix customer crash when using IK | ||
+ | - [Bug Fix] Fix Remove_Metric_By_Threshold command. | ||
+ | - [Enhancement] More releases supported for interfacing with MATLAB®. | ||
+ | - Updates in 2021.06.2 | ||
+ | - [Regression fix] Fix filters when signal name is not specified. | ||
+ | - [Enhancement] New command to switch to workspace. | ||
+ | - [Bug Fix] Fix export row format | ||
+ | - [Enhancement] Add command for importing data from Delsys Avanti csv files. | ||
+ | - [Bug Fix] Allow files in hidden folders to be opened in the pipeline. | ||
+ | - [Bug Fix] Compute_Distance_Map fix for segment colorization. | ||
+ | - [Enhancement] Some Theia file processing changes. | ||
+ | - Updates in 2021.06.1 | ||
+ | - [Enhancement] Add additional default folders for user to set in the pipeline for added flexibility. | ||
+ | - [Enhancement] Add start and end frame for export to ascii when outputing to XML. | ||
+ | - [Enhancement] Additional Theia3D support changes. | ||
+ | - [Bug Fix] Fix crash on a bad IK chain. | ||
+ | - [Enhancement] Pipeline command to create a graph should create the graph anyways even when signal does not exist. | ||
+ | - [Bug Fix/ | ||
+ | - [Feature] Compute_Distance_Map updates. | ||
+ | - [Enhancement] Fix bad parameter block with incorrect size given in C3D file. | ||
+ | - Updates in 2021.04.1 | ||
+ | - [Bug Fix] Compute Distance Map changes. | ||
+ | - [Bug Fix] OpenSim export bug fix. | ||
+ | - [Enhancement] Resample Data command features. | ||
+ | - [Enhancement] Changes for Theia files support | ||
+ | - Updates in 2021.03.2 | ||
+ | - [Bug Fix] Fix Real Time calculation of Joint Angular Velocity which was off by a factor of 4 due to incorrect data rate calculation. | ||
+ | - [Bug Fix] Fix Theia3D manufacturer parameters to recognize Theia as the manufacturer. | ||
+ | - [Bug Fix] Kinatrax File Open empty C3D. | ||
+ | - [Bug Fix] Command Modify Analog Parameters needed to have data structure initialized. | ||
+ | - [Feature] Add resampling functionality when Analog signals are imported as DERIVED. | ||
+ | - Updates in 2021.03.1 | ||
+ | - [Bug Fix] Initialize KinaTrax variables and move command to set the CS alignment. | ||
+ | - [Bug Fix] Fix Metric Maximum and Minimum when using the Library. | ||
+ | - [Bug Fix] Fix model angular momentum regression. | ||
+ | - [Performance] Speed up creating new graph when browsing the library, after closing the edit graph dialog. | ||
+ | - Updates in 2021.02.1 | ||
+ | - [Bug Fix] Fixed representative signal processing. | ||
+ | - [Bug Fix] Fixed display of event_sequences in quick view display. | ||
+ | - [Bug Fix] Fixed expression bug in new leg of expression parsing intended to process strings which indexed improperly into empty double array. | ||
+ | - Updates in 2021.01.1 | ||
+ | - [New Feature] Addition of event range for FP Auto Baseline for files with bad force data at the start or end of trial. | ||
+ | - [Bug Fix] Fix for modifying the max/min range of multiple graphs. | ||
+ | - [Bug Fix] Minor correction for combining forces when a segment hits multiple plates. | ||
+ | - [New Feature] Allow JOINT_VELOCITY and JOINT_ACCELERATION for Compute_Model_Based pipeline command to resolve resultant vector in a Cardan sequence. | ||
+ | - [New Feature] Allow strings to be used in string expressions mixed with values in order to use * operator and + operator to select string values based on conditionals. | ||
+ | |||
+ | ==== Updates prior to 2021 ==== | ||
- | | 2021 Releases | + | - Updates in 2020.11.2 |
- | |Updates in 2021.12.2\\ \\ * [Enhancement] More command support for subjects\\ * [Bug Fixes] Fixed bugs related to subjects from\\ \\ < |